2008 Toyota Tacoma inspection checklist

The 2008 Toyota Tacoma has 1 critical safety recall and a documented pattern of issues across 6 component categories. Before you sign anything, walk through this list with the seller. Skip nothing — the items below come from 445 owner reports already on file with NHTSA.

1 Verify safety recalls before you drive off

Recall fixes are free regardless of warranty status. Ask the seller for proof — or have the dealer pull the VIN history.

2 Inspect the suspension

What to look for: Bouncing after bumps, knocking over potholes, sagging on one corner, harsh ride with all the dampening gone. (120 owner complaints on this vehicle · typical repair $900 · failures cluster ~84,433 mi)

On the test drive: Drive over a series of bumps or a railroad crossing — clunks point to worn end links, ball joints, or strut mounts.

3 Inspect the cruise control

What to look for: Cruise that won't set, drops out on small inclines, jerky speed adjustment. (74 owner complaints on this vehicle · typical repair $600 · failures cluster ~29,895 mi)

4 Inspect the body

What to look for: Paint mismatch between panels (prior accident), rust on rocker panels and wheel wells, door alignment gaps that don't match side-to-side, weatherstrip wear. (53 owner complaints on this vehicle · typical repair $1,500 · failures cluster ~125,978 mi)

5 Inspect the steering

What to look for: Wandering on the highway, clunks when turning, slop in the wheel before the tires respond, power steering whine. (40 owner complaints on this vehicle · typical repair $700 · failures cluster ~100,646 mi)

On the test drive: On a smooth highway, take hands off briefly (when safe) — vehicle should track straight. Pulling left or right means alignment or worn front-end parts.

6 Inspect the airbags

What to look for: Anything that looks, sounds, or smells different from peer vehicles of the same year and trim. (25 owner complaints on this vehicle · typical repair $1,100 · failures cluster ~88,129 mi)

7 Inspect the brakes

What to look for: Pulsing brake pedal, pulling to one side when braking, squealing or grinding, soft pedal that goes to the floor. (21 owner complaints on this vehicle · typical repair $450 · failures cluster ~34,426 mi)

On the test drive: Hard brake from 40 mph in a safe spot — pedal should be firm, stop should be straight. A pulse means warped rotors ($300–$600).
